Beginner’s Guide to Laptop Speakers

What are Laptop Speakers?

A laptop speaker is a portable Bluetooth speaker designed for laptops and computers. They connect to your computer through wired channels (USB Port, HDMI, 3.5 mm audio jack) or via wireless means, like Bluetooth. These speakers are known for ease of setup and portability, and they offer high-quality sound, despite their tiny size. Laptop speakers also avoid drawing too much power from the laptop, as this can hinder the performance of other applications.

Laptop Speakers vs Other Speakers

Unlike DJ and home theater speakers, laptop speakers are easy to move around. They’re compact, wireless, and lightweight. Some mini laptop speakers weigh less than 10 ounces and others up to 2 pounds, which is minuscule compared to traditional speakers, many of which may weigh as much or more than 17 pounds.

Most laptop speakers generally come in pairs, and many (but not all) models lack subwoofers, which often translates to poor bass. They also won’t be as loud, faithful, and immersive as high-end surround sound systems.

Another difference between laptop speakers and other types is that laptop speakers are active and have built-in amplifiers. Many models also have smart functionality and wireless connectivity.

How Laptop Speakers Work

A laptop speaker works the same as other speakers. It converts electrical signals or current into mechanical energy, which is then converted to sound waves. The electric currents pass through an iron coil (also known as the voice coil), forming a magnetic field around it that transforms the coil into an electromagnet.

As the electrical currents travel back and forth through the speaker’s cables, a permanent magnet in the speaker attracts and repels the electromagnet. The electromagnet’s back-and-forth motion makes the speaker vibrate, which sends sound outwards. The higher the quality of a speaker, the more faithfully it will reproduce sounds across a wide range of frequencies.

How Long Will Laptop Speakers Last?

Out of all audio products, speakers enjoy the maximum longevity — you’re looking at a decade, sometimes even 20 to 50 years. But this also depends on the environmental conditions the speakers are used in, the durability of the material, and the volume level at which they’re used. With good care, the highest quality desktop speakers are sure to last you for a few decades.

An essential factor that governs the lifespan of your speaker is whether it’s active or passive. Modern active speakers feature in-built amps and tech that enable wireless connectivity and internet features. But passive speakers lack these and don’t rely on software updates to work well, so if you maintain them, they can last you a lifetime.

Despite their rugged design, keep in mind that the internal parts of even the most powerful speaker will degrade over time, but you can switch them out to extend the speaker’s lifespan majorly. To enhance your speaker’s longevity, you must maintain it regularly and protect it from power surges, rough handling, heat, and dust, among other things.

2. Is It Passive or Active?

This is an important factor to consider, especially if you’re someone who travels around a lot with their laptop. Passive speakers are unpowered and need an external amplifier to output sound (you’ll have to buy the amplifier separately).

Setup isn’t too easy because you’ll need to match the amplifier’s wattage with the speaker’s. There’ll also be more wires to handle, and your audio setup will need more space since you’ll have to accommodate an amplifier. Although they’re a cheaper option, they aren’t high on convenience.

On the other hand, active speakers have internal amplifiers and need a power outlet to run. They’re heavier and more expensive than passive speakers, but the setup is a breeze, and you’ll have smart speakers to choose from, too. Not to mention, there’ll be better volume control options, and you could enjoy wireless connectivity.

3. What’s the Power Rating?

Speakers come with power ratings that are based on wattage peak and RMS power. While wattage peak is the max power the speakers can sustain in short bursts, RMS (root mean square) is the average maximum continuous power the speakers can output. To put it simply, the higher the wattage and RMS, the louder you can drive the speakers without damage. But keep in mind that speaker loudness doesn’t translate to high sound quality at loud volumes.

Since laptop speakers are for personal use and don’t have to be too loud, any wattage between 15 to 60 will be perfectly fine. If there’s not much noise around you, 15 to 20 watts will work great, but if you want to block out external noise, you’re looking at 40 to 60 watts.

4. What is the Speaker Configuration?

Generally, laptop speakers come in a 2.0 or 2.1 configuration. This means there’ll be two speakers (2.0) or two speakers and a subwoofer (2.1) covering the left/right channels. This configuration is suitable for decent sound output, and it won’t take up too much space on a desktop setup or during travel.

With a 5.1 surround sound setup, you have front L/R (2), surround L/R (2), a subwoofer (.1), and a dedicated center speaker (1). This is a more elaborate setup, and it creates a far more immersive audio experience compared to a simple 2.0 setup. But this is not convenient to carry around. If your laptop setup is stationary, then it might make sense to go for this, not otherwise. There could also be more clutter because of all the wires around the setup.

A 5.1 setup is also much more expensive; 15 to 20 times costlier than some of the 2.0 laptop speaker setups. But if you enjoy your films and games loud and immersive and don’t plan to carry your speakers during your travels, then this could be a good purchase.

5. Does It Have a Subwoofer?

With a subwoofer attached, your speakers will reproduce bass well — perfect if your film or game has plenty of bass sound effects. An enhanced bass will make your movie viewing or gaming experience more immersive and ensure you hear all the lows clearly.

Speakers with subwoofers are more expensive and will take up more space too. In case you can’t add a subwoofer to your laptop audio setup but need good bass, you will find speakers that offer excellent bass response without a subwoofer.

6. What Are the Connectivity Options?

Laptop speakers come with different connectivity options, the most common ones being — HDMI, USB port, Bluetooth 5.0, and a 3.5 mm port. For enhanced connectivity, people prefer wired connections, like 3.5 mm, but if you move around a lot and don’t want to manage wires, look for Bluetooth connectivity on the speaker. Keep in mind that wired speakers are significantly cheaper than wireless ones.
